Output 3ca24e754707fcb602dd761bf89fae90e338e90fd1e2497fede5534f51a15c40:1

value
5266871
script pubkey
OP_0 OP_PUSHBYTES_32 c3888f6e60463ca5cc3a5855058291df875bb9eea4f33a7048c7144eb4aa4938
address
bc1qcwyg7mnqgc72tnp6tp2stq53m7r4hw0w5nen5uzgcu2yad92fyuqys3j8g
transaction
3ca24e754707fcb602dd761bf89fae90e338e90fd1e2497fede5534f51a15c40
spent
true